摘要 | RF window which serves as a barrier between the vacuum and air sides is a very important device for RF cavity of cyclotron. But the performances of a basic RF window are not good in impedance matching characteristics and service life. In this paper, two kinds of RF window are developed to improve performances from three candidate designs as impedance matching optimization, thermal consideration during RF operation, and multipactor effect analysis. The multiple comparisons indicate that one of the designed RF windows is far better than the others, and a low-power test has verified its impedance matching characteristic. This optimal RF window may be widely used in other low energy cyclotron and similar devices. |
